Bristol Chosen Few.

I guess its hard work to set up a Supporters Group down here but I would say there is def scope for
a South Wales Rangers Suporters Group, more for people to share info like CTB but if you pre plan Rangers FC are as good as
gold, will put your group on there Website and give you group bookings.

If you do a Mini Bus and go up say 5 times a season you can do a ticket and bus trip for no more than £70-£80 PP. The trouble is getting 16 people to actualy go regularly otherwise your better off just pre booking a flight with Flybe for £40 and going up in small groups.
